Stealth move by Government could put post offices at risk

MP John Healey has criticised a Government move that he warned could put post offices at risk. Local pensioners who have their pension paid into a Post Office Card Account (POCA) are receiving a letter out of the blue from the Department for Work and Pensions which asks them to switch to a bank account. Closing Goldthorpe job centre will hurt most vulnerable

John Healey MP has criticised plans to close a job centre in an area where the rate of disability is three times the national average and unemployment is double.
